Food Business Registration
All food businesses in Lisburn must register with Lisburn and Castlereagh City Council at least 28 days before opening. Registration is free and available online. Northern Ireland has mandatory FHRS display. Food safety is regulated by district councils under the Food Standards Agency (NI).

Tips for Lisburn Businesses
Mandatory FHRS display
Northern Ireland law requires all food businesses to display their FHRS rating sticker prominently. Ensure it is clearly visible at your premises entrance.

Frequently Asked Questions
How do I register a food business in Lisburn?
Register online through Lisburn and Castlereagh City Council's website at least 28 days before opening. Registration is free. FHRS display is mandatory in Northern Ireland.
Does the council cover Hillsborough?
Yes, Lisburn and Castlereagh City Council covers the entire district including Lisburn, Hillsborough, Moira, Carryduff, and surrounding areas.
Who provides food safety guidance in Northern Ireland?
The Food Standards Agency (NI) provides guidance for Northern Ireland food businesses. Your district council (Lisburn and Castlereagh) is the enforcement authority.
